About Accounting (with Foundation Year option), BA (Hons) - at Bournemouth University (BU)

Why study BA (Hons) Accounting at BU?

  • Gain a comprehensive overview of the sector in your first year with the flexibility to transfer to a different specialism within accounting and finance at the end of the year  
  • Meet industry-leading practitioners and professionals through guest lectures, seminars and assessment activities 
  • Compete in the IBM Challenge through a series of simulated business exercises, allowing you to develop your employability and meet potential employers 
  • Study abroad at one of our international partner institutions in Australia, Canada or Europe 
  • Gain industry experience and enhance your employability by undertaking an optional 30-week placement which can be completed anywhere in the world
  • 95% of our graduates are working or studying fifteen months after graduating.

Course accreditations

The accreditation bodies on our BA (Hons) Accounting course are renowned industry-wide for promoting excellence and the highest standards, all of which is reflected in the Bournemouth University Business School experience: 

  • Association to Advance Collegiate Schools of Business (AACSB) accreditation is a hallmark of excellence that has been awarded to fewer than 6% of business schools worldwide 
  • Association of Chartered Certified Accountants (ACCA) accreditation offers some exemptions from exams required to become a Chartered Accountant.

Foundation Year: We have a Foundation Year option for students who do not meet the entry requirements for the degree course. This additional year of study will give you a grounding in general business and management required for Accounting & Finance, building your confidence, knowledge and skills for further study. After successful completion of the foundation year, you will progress to the full degree.

Entry requirements

For September 2024 and September 2025 entry: The entry requirements for this course are 104 - 120 UCAS tariff points including a minimum of 2 A-levels or equivalent. BTEC Extended Diploma: DMM. 

Required Subjects: All subjects considered.

Please see below some examples of the international qualifications for entry onto Year 1:

  • China: Chinese Senior High School Graduation Certificate (Huikao) average 80%, or Gaokao 61-71%. Grade depends on the course 
  • France: Baccalaureate with 11.5–12.5 overall or 10.5-11.5 (international option) 
  • Hong Kong: HKDSE Diploma (4,4,3 to 4,4,4 from three subjects). Grade depends on the course 
  • India: All India Senior School Certificate Examination (Standard XII) 60-70% 
  • Spain: Titulo de Bachillerato with 6 - 7. Grade depends on the course 
  • Turkey: Devlet Lise Diplomasi/Lise Bitirme Diplomasi 3.5/5.0 or 70% 

If English is not your first language, you will need IELTS (Academic) 6.0 with minimum 5.5 in each component, or equivalent.

Foundation Year Entry Requirements for September 2024 and September 2025 entry: 48 - 72 UCAS tariff points.
